Most needles contain a special sleeve or cannula that prevents major blood loss as the needle is added. After the phlebotomist has put the needle in the vessel, a collection tube is attached that creates the negative pressure required to draw blood out of the body. Along with the NPA, agencies that certify phlebotomy candidates comprise the American Credentialing Agency, the American Society for Clinical Pathologies Board of Certification, American Medical Technologists, the National Center for Competency Testing, as well as the National Healthcareer Association. Princeton Students who register for this particular program will learn the latest phlebotomy processes, including prevention of pre-analytical errors in the lab, skin puncture and blood collection, special procedures, legal situations in phlebotomy, electrocardiograph and vital signs, venipuncture, basic medical terminology, ways to finish tough draws, collection equipment, anatomy, physiology, and customer service skills.
